""A History of Edinburgh: From the Earliest Period to the Completion of the Half Century 1850"" is a book written by John Anderson and published in 1856. The book provides a comprehensive account of the history of Edinburgh, Scotland, from its earliest days up to the mid-19th century. The author covers a range of topics, including the city's origins, its growth and development, its political and social history, and its cultural and intellectual life. The book is based on extensive research and draws on a wide range of sources, including historical documents, contemporary accounts, and personal recollections. It is written in a clear and engaging style, making it accessible to a wide range of readers.
